FBYC Club Championships
There was a good turnout for the Club Championships over the weekend of 18th & 19th May.
|
Fourteen boats competed. Saturday’s racing was cancelled due to a lack of wind, but we managed to get three races in on the Sunday.

Clipper Race
|
Ryan Gibson on Dare To Lead continues to do very well overall but has dropped to fourth place overall on 91 points. Zhuhai is third on 92 points, 2nd is Perseverance on 101 points and 1st is Ha Long Bay Viet Nam on 107 points. With three races to go it’s still anyone’s race.
|
He finished in sixth place in Race 11.

Steam Train Dreams Come True for Almon (3)
|
|
|
Living with a life-threatening illness is challenging but especially so when you are just 3 years old, which is why Reach for a Dream wanted to ensure young Almon of Cape Town got to reach one of his special dreams. Obsessed with trains in the manner of all things Thomas the Tank Engine & Friends television character, Almon – who had never seen a real steam engine before - got to ride on the Ceres Rail Company classic locomotive as it puffed its way from Cape Town city centre to the peaceful slopes and lapping seashores of Simon’s Town.
|
|
Alighting from the train at Simon’s Town Station, Almon was welcomed by festivity and fanfare from local music buskers followed by a special lunch booking at the newly launched 34º South Restaurant located at the False Bay Yacht Club, which is open to the public.
|
|
|
Almon is pictured enjoying his day at the False Bay Yacht Club accompanied by his Mom and Dad and both his Grannies, and hosts Eleanor Pretorius of Reach for a Dream and 34º South – FBYC Restaurant Manager Stef Vermeulen.
